Circle of Hope Services (COHS Pty Ltd) is an aged care registered provider delivering home care supports and services to people aged 65 and over who are eligible for government funding under the My Aged Care - Support at Home program (formerly known as Home Care Package program (HCP).

About the role
The role is predominately an office-based role, Monday to Friday 9:00 am to 5:00 pm based in Greenacre, South-west Sydney and will manage a caseload of participants as part of COHS's care planning, assessment and review team, the aged care portal and daily operations of the business.
Part of the role includes networking and building customer relationships, intake, care planning, assessment and review of consumer individual care plans, consumer risk assessments, medication plans and checklists, end of life plans, monthly budgets and rostering of care supports and services in the participant's home.
The successful candidate must have previous experience in aged care and administration, coordinating aged care services and solid knowledge and understanding of Aged Care legislation, regulatory requirements and the Aged Care Quality Safeguards Framework.
